Abstract

The utility model discloses a device for fixing the circuit of a switch, which belongs to the technical field of network communication equipment and comprises a wire arranging frame, wherein the outer end of the wire arranging frame is symmetrically and fixedly provided with a connecting frame, the upper surface of the wire arranging frame is equidistantly provided with a wire arranging groove, the inner wall of the wire arranging groove is symmetrically provided with a square groove, a clamping block is connected in the square groove in a sliding way, the bottom end of the clamping block is fixedly provided with a spring, one end of the spring, which is far away from the clamping block, is fixedly connected with the inner wall of the square groove, the outer end of the clamping block is fixedly provided with a lug, the two ends of the clamping block are symmetrically and fixedly provided with a sliding block, the line arranging frame is fixed outside a line interface of the switch by using the connecting frame, and then lines are respectively fixed in the line arranging grooves through the buckle mechanisms, so that the purpose of conveniently fixing disordered lines in a non-damage manner is achieved.

Example 1:
referring to fig. 1-3, an apparatus for fixing a circuit of an exchange includes a wire arranging frame 1, a connecting frame 2 is symmetrically and fixedly installed at an outer end of the wire arranging frame 1, wire arranging grooves 3 are equidistantly formed in an upper surface of the wire arranging frame 1, fastening mechanisms 4 are symmetrically and fixedly installed on inner walls of the wire arranging grooves 3, each fastening mechanism 4 includes a square groove 401, the inner walls of the wire arranging grooves 3 are symmetrically provided with the square grooves 401, a fixture block 402 is slidably connected in each square groove 401, a spring 403 is fixedly installed at a bottom end of the fixture block 402, one end of the spring 403, which is far away from the fixture block 402, is fixedly connected with the inner wall of each square groove 401, a convex block 404 is fixedly installed at an outer end of each fixture block 402, sliders 405 are symmetrically and fixedly installed at two ends of each fixture block 402, sliding grooves 406 are symmetrically provided on inner walls of the square grooves 401, and the sliders 405 form a sliding structure in the sliding grooves 406.
Referring to fig. 1-3, connecting screw holes 5 are equidistantly formed in the upper surface of a connecting frame 2, the connecting frame 2 is conveniently fixed at a position where a switch is placed, a wire pressing cover 6 is rotatably connected to the outer end of a wire arranging frame 1 through a hinge, fixing screw holes 7 are formed in the upper surface of the wire pressing cover 6, circuits placed in a wire arranging groove 3 are further conveniently fixed, a threaded groove 8 is formed in the upper surface of the wire arranging frame 1, the threaded groove 8 is matched with the fixing screw holes 7, the wire pressing cover 6 is conveniently fixed, the bottom of the wire arranging groove 3 is semicircular, through holes are symmetrically formed in the inner wall of the wire arranging groove 3 and communicated with a square groove 401, the circuits are conveniently protected, the circuits are not extruded, a bump 404 is triangular, a sliding structure of the bump 404 inside the through hole is formed, and the bump 404 can conveniently slide in the square groove 401.
Referring to fig. 1-3, when using the device, a user firstly fixes the connection frame 2 and the wire arrangement frame 1 in front of the circuit of the switch through the connection threaded hole 5, then sequentially puts the circuit to be fixed into the wire arrangement groove 3, in the process of putting the circuit into the wire arrangement groove 3, the upper end of the bump 404 in the buckle mechanism 4 is squeezed to drive the fixture block 402 to slide towards the inside of the square groove 401, so that the bump 404 contracts inwards, the circuit enters the wire arrangement groove 3, at this time, the spring 403 drives the fixture block 402 to drive the bump 404 to slide outwards, and fixes and protects the circuit placed in the wire arrangement groove 3, when the circuit needs to be further fixed, the wire pressing cover 6 is closed, the screw is screwed into the fixed threaded hole 7 and the threaded groove 8, the fixation of the wire pressing cover 6 is completed, and a series of operations using the device are completed, fix reason line frame 1 outside switch circuit interface through using link 2, then fix the circuit in reason line groove 3 respectively through buckle mechanism 4 to the realization is convenient and not fragile ground with mixed and disorderly circuit and is fixed the purpose.
